Back Pain: Early Pregnancy Symptoms
Many expectant mothers are surprised with the number of symptoms that they might experience early in their pregnancies. One of the most common symptoms of early pregnancy is back pain, and women can experience this problem long before the stomach begins to expand. Many times, back pain in early pregnancy can cause alarm for the expectant mother, but this symptom is usually perfectly normal, and not a sign that something is wrong. There are a number of reasons that a woman might have back pain in early pregnancy and a number of safe remedies for the problem as well.
Causes of Back Pain
The most common cause of back pain in early pregnancy is the stretching of the ligaments around the abdominal area due to the increase in hormones that pregnancy brings. This stretching helps to prepare the area for the growth that is to come, and is a perfectly natural part of the pregnancy process. However, another common reason for back pain in early pregnancy can also be a urinary tract infection, which is a common occurrence during pregnancy as well, so if you experience any type of back pain early in your pregnancy, it is a good idea to check with your doctor for the cause and possible treatment options.
Treating Back Pain
One of the best ways to prevent and treat back pain in early pregnancy is through exercise. Unless you are having a high risk pregnancy, there is probably no reason why you cannot do some gentle cardiovascular and stretching exercises throughout your entire nine months of pregnancy, but especially in the beginning months before your swollen stomach makes some activities more challenging to complete. There are a number of simple stretching and strengthening exercises that you can do to relieve lower back pain, or to prevent back problems as the pregnancy progresses.
Other effective ways of treating back pain during early pregnancy include watching your posture to ensure that you are sitting and standing straight, and getting plenty of rest. There are medications that you can take to relieve back pain during early pregnancy as well, but it is a good idea to talk to your doctor before taking any medicine during this time, even those that are available over the counter. With the proper care and treatment, back pain in early pregnancy does not have to put a damper on this very special time of life.
